Nondifferentiable Desirability Functions: Derivative Free Optimization with MATLAB/NOMAD

Abstract

Nondifferentiable Desirability functions are one of the most preferred multi-response optimiza- tion methods in nonlinear robust parameter design. Their nondifferentiability makes the optimization prob- lem hard to solve and researchers and scientists look for new softwares and new desirability function structures to overcome this problem. In this study, we suggest a new implementation of derivative free mash adaptive direct search algorithm (MADS) with MATLAB/NOMAD to nondifferentiable desirability functions. For doing this, we need to model the optimization problem of desirability functions as a mixed- integer nonlinear optimization program (MINLP) by introducing a new binary variable to the model. This integer shows the side of the two-sided desirability function which is active. Hence, the model of our problem becomes nondifferentiable nonconvex MINLP. We show our implementation on three well-known optimization problem from the multi-response optimization literature. We finally conclude with an outlook and future research projects.
